From 7d911eb5fcf4066a11ff34761d44a22c4fc7d877 Mon Sep 17 00:00:00 2001 From: Narinder Gupta Date: Mon, 14 Aug 2017 12:15:13 -0500 Subject: [PATCH] Adding the storage space support in case it is defined. Change-Id: Ic394674dd026f834dcee0db566dff7c654a2dba3 Signed-off-by: Narinder Gupta --- ci/03-maasdeploy.sh | 4 ++-- ci/config_tpl/juju2/bundle_tpl/ceph.yaml | 21 ++++++++------------- 2 files changed, 10 insertions(+), 15 deletions(-) diff --git a/ci/03-maasdeploy.sh b/ci/03-maasdeploy.sh index 60ed0855..f79ea5bf 100755 --- a/ci/03-maasdeploy.sh +++ b/ci/03-maasdeploy.sh @@ -319,8 +319,8 @@ setupspacenetwork(){ 'admin') JUJU_SPACE="internal-api"; DHCP='enabled' ;; 'data') JUJU_SPACE="tenant-data"; DHCP='' ;; 'public') JUJU_SPACE="public-api"; DHCP='' ;; - 'storage') JUJU_SPACE="tenant-stor"; DHCP='' ;; - 'storagecluster') JUJU_SPACE="storclus"; DHCP='' ;; + 'storage') JUJU_SPACE="storage-cluster"; DHCP='' ;; + 'storageaccess') JUJU_SPACE="storage-data"; DHCP='' ;; 'floating') JUJU_SPACE="tenant-public"; DHCP='' ;; *) JUJU_SPACE='default'; DHCP='OFF'; echo_info " >>> Unknown SPACE" ;; esac diff --git a/ci/config_tpl/juju2/bundle_tpl/ceph.yaml b/ci/config_tpl/juju2/bundle_tpl/ceph.yaml index 6b20d986..71a0264d 100644 --- a/ci/config_tpl/juju2/bundle_tpl/ceph.yaml +++ b/ci/config_tpl/juju2/bundle_tpl/ceph.yaml @@ -4,15 +4,11 @@ num_units: {{ unit_ceph_qty() }} {% if os.service.bindings %} bindings: -{% if opnfv.spaces_dict.public is defined %} - public: internal-api -{% else %} - public: internal-api -{% endif %} + "": internal-api {% if opnfv.spaces_dict.storage is defined %} - cluster: internal-api + public: storage-cluster {% else %} - cluster: internal-api + public: internal-api {% endif %} {% endif %} options: @@ -56,14 +52,12 @@ {% endif %} {% if os.service.bindings %} bindings: -{% if opnfv.spaces_dict.public is defined %} - public: internal-api -{% else %} - public: internal-api -{% endif %} + "": internal-api {% if opnfv.spaces_dict.storage is defined %} - cluster: internal-api + public: storage-cluster + cluster: storage-cluster {% else %} + public: internal-api cluster: internal-api {% endif %} {% endif %} @@ -109,6 +103,7 @@ num_units: {{ unit_qty() if os.beta.hacluster_ceph_radosgw else 1 }} {% if os.service.bindings %} bindings: + "": internal-api internal: internal-api admin: internal-api {% if opnfv.spaces_dict.public is defined %} -- 2.16.6